My father was a CB in Vietnam and served two consecutive tours. He told me he had difficulty trying to cope once he came back home... so he volunteered for a second tour. At that time my mom had just given birth to their first child.
That child, my brother, died in a tragic accident in 1986. Dad told me last month through tears that he thinks more frequently of Nam than he does of his lost son. He feels terrible guilt about that. Dad rarely speaks of Vietnam but when he shares with me I feel honored.
I am so proud of my Dad and all of those who served.
You will not be forgotten.
